How to Watch WWE Payback?
Wondering how to watch WWE Payback? Here’s everything you need to know, including the event start time, match card, and how to stream it live. Introduction WWE Payback is a professional wrestling event produced annually by WWE, a Connecticut–based promotion. The event was established in 2013, replacing WWE’s previous May event, Extreme Rules. WWE Payback…
